Hi team,

Before I hand off the 3.2 release, please note the humidity sensor drift reported on Verdana controllers in the Elmbrook trial site. Drift exceeds 4% after roughly ten days of continuous operation; firmware 3.2.1 adds an automatic recalibration cycle every 72 hours. Support should advise growers to install 3.2.1 and trigger a manual recalibration once. The hotfix bundle must be verified before distribution, so I'm including the signing key used for the 3.2.1 packages below.

release key, fahof-yagap: bky3_m5d

Subject: Handover — Orders Soft Deletes

Team,

Taking over from Priya on the Cartwheel orders schema. Key points: rows in `orders` are never hard-deleted. Setting `deleted_at` hides them from all application queries via the default scope. The nightly purge job removes rows soft-deleted for over 400 days; do not shorten that window without finance sign-off. Restores are done by nulling `deleted_at`, nothing else. To inspect soft-deleted rows directly, connect to the primary with the string below.

— Matteo

database URL for bahop-yagep: mssql://sildor_svc:35ha7jz@db-fb6d.nelvrodyn.example:5432/casath

## Image Slimming — Build Stage Constraints

This section covers the Thinlayer pipeline you'll be working in. We strip debug symbols, dedupe shared layers, and flatten the runtime stage to a distroless base, which typically cuts image size by 60–70%. Slimming runs as a post-build step in CI, so you shouldn't need to touch the Dockerfiles directly. Aggressiveness is controlled by a small set of constants that the pipeline reads at startup, reproduced below.

constants for yaduf-fahag:
BUDGETS = {
    "kelix": 528,
    "briwyn": 734,
}

Handover — Gross-Margin Review

Heads of department: as I hand the margin review to Director Okafor, quick state of play. We've mapped margin by product line; the Corvette-class hardware is the drag, services are carrying us. Okafor will run the next round of supplier renegotiations and the pricing workshop in Brindlemoor. Keep your cost submissions coming monthly — no gaps, please. The sensitive bit on where we go from here sits just below.

management briefing: Only 7 of the 120 pilot accounts renewed Ralael, so a churn review is set for January 1.